MySQL是一種常見的關系型數據庫管理系統,而R語言則是一種用于數據分析和可視化的編程語言。那么,MySQL是否允許使用R語言呢?
MySQL本身并不支持R語言,因為它們是兩種不同的東西。MySQL是一種數據庫系統,而R是一種編程語言。但是,可以使用R語言來連接到MySQL數據庫,從而進行數據的操作和分析。
實現這一操作需要使用到RMySQL模塊,這個模塊可以在R語言中使用。使用這個模塊,你可以在R語言中實現對MySQL數據庫的連接、查詢、更新等操作。下面是一個使用RMySQL模塊訪問MySQL數據庫的示例代碼:
library(RMySQL)
# 連接數據庫
con<- dbConnect(MySQL(), user='your username', password='your password',
dbname='your database name', host='your host')
# 查詢數據
data<- dbGetQuery(con, 'SELECT * FROM your_table_name')
# 更新數據
dbSendQuery(con, 'UPDATE your_table_name SET your_column_name = your_new_value WHERE your_condition')
# 斷開連接
dbDisconnect(con)
需要注意的是,在使用RMySQL模塊時,需要先安裝MySQL驅動程序。另外,在連接數據庫時,需要提供數據庫的用戶名、密碼、數據庫名稱和主機地址等信息。
綜上所述,雖然MySQL本身不支持R語言,但我們可以通過RMySQL模塊來使用R語言對MySQL數據庫進行操作。這種方法需要在R語言中使用一些特定的代碼來實現連接、查詢、更新等操作。
上一篇mysql是否支持表變量
下一篇css書面